Start budgeting now!
– Budgeting is the most important in every financial aspect of life, and if you have not been much of a budgeter then now is the time to apply it to travel planning.
– Make a list of all bookings and items you need for the trip and its value. Whenever possible make advance bookings to save on costs.
– You could start with mainitaining a separate account and each month you can save a reasonable amount dedicated to your travel plan.
Off-season trips are cheaper
– Yes, off-season trips are much cheaper in every aspect. The destination will be less populated by the travelers and tickets as well as accommodation is cheaper. Break up travel costs by paying in instalments.
– But, if you have something in mind that you can only experience during the peak seasons, make early bookings for the season and and pay just 25% of the amount and the rest you can pay in instalments before your trip.
Save on flight bookings
– Flights on weekdays are usually cheaper than at weekends.
– Flights are often less expensive when booked in advance. You can even break up your total flights cost and pay for it in instalments.
Lowering your standards by just a little can help
– The major idea behind post-lockdown travel will be inner peace, not doing everything
– Try to gravitate towards remote destinations if possible.
– Booking your accommodation away from the main hub can cut the cost.
– Carry a reusable water bottle which ensures you are only drinking from a safe bottle and its easier on the wallet as well.
– Prefer experiences over souvenirs.Try to make memories and have stories to tell for the lifetime.
